今天我正在使用Facebook图形v2.11自动发布到Facebook,但看到错误
只有 URL 的所有者才能指定图片、名称、缩略图或说明参数
我的代码
try {
$response = $fb->post('/me/feed', $linkData, $token);
} catch (FacebookExceptionsFacebookResponseException $e) {
trigger_error($e->getMessage());
return false;
} catch (FacebookExceptionsFacebookSDKException $e) {
trigger_error($e->getMessage());
return false;
}
请帮助我,谢谢!
不推荐手动设置图片、名称、标题、缩略图和描述。
但是,最近对此进行了更改。从文档中:
"截至2017年11月7日,链接定制可用,但是 链接必须由发布页面拥有,并且页面访问令牌是 必填。要验证所有权,请检查 ownership_permissions URL 节点上的 {can_customize_link_posts} 字段。 有关更多信息,请参阅我们的链接所有权指南。对于版本 2.10 在下方,图片、名称、缩略图和说明已弃用。 所有版本的标题均已弃用。
但是,这仅适用于通过域验证的页面。